website Collecting addresses through email
For companies that rely heavily on email marketing, acquiring email addresses is an essential step. The quality of an email list has an immediate impact on a company's ability communicate with consumers and that's why it's so crucial for marketers to choose the right method of collecting addresses.
One common method of collecting addresses is via online forms, such as those on landing pages. In this instance prospective subscribers are presented with a form which asks for their name and email address in exchange for an agreement to receive updates. This process typically requires a bit more lead time, but it can be an effective method to create a database of contacts to use for email marketing.
Co-registration is another way to gather email addresses. This is when a sender agrees that they will pass on the information of an end user to a third-party. This technique can be helpful for growing a contact list however it is essential to set up proper filtering to ensure that only valid and trustworthy addresses are being gathered. This is especially important when utilizing this approach using paid advertisements, since the use of expired or fake addresses can harm the effectiveness of an email campaign.
The use of a rented or purchased list can be problematic for a lot of marketers, since the owners of these addresses haven't signed up to receive marketing messages. This could result in high bounce rates, spam reports and even IP reputation loss.
You should encourage your followers and customers on social media to subscribe to your newsletters via posting subscription forms on social media accounts. You can also include a subscription request in the footer section of all web pages or provide free guides and reports to interested parties.
Another option is to include a signup link on your physical store's sales receipts or in-store promotions. You can also add a "text-to-join" number to your business cards so that customers can text you quickly when they are ready to join your email list.
Social Media is a great tool to collect addresses.
Making use of social media as a method for gathering addresses can be efficient and efficient. Many wedding-related social networks allow you to compile your guests' list with an online form, making it easy to quickly and easily gather accurate and current information.
Whatever platform you select, be sure to ask every guest for their name, address, and phone number. This will ensure your list is accurate and complete. You can include multiple checkboxes that indicate if the invitee would like an electronic or printed invitation.
Another way to get current and accurate addresses is to call your wedding guests directly and have them give their details via phone or in person. This is especially useful for elderly family members and those who do not have access to the internet. Request their complete address (including the apartment number) and confirm before putting it into your guest list spreadsheet.
It is an excellent idea at wedding-related events, like bridal showers or engagement celebrations. This will allow you to request this information in a more casual setting and ensure that your guests feel at ease sharing their contact details.
